// ********************************************************************************************
// We have a ProtocolOp :
// If the Tag is 0x42, then it's an UnBindRequest.
// If the Tag is 0x4A, then it's a DelRequest.
// If the Tag is 0x50, then it's an AbandonRequest.
// If the Tag is 0x60, then it's a BindRequest.
// If the Tag is 0x61, then it's a BindResponse.
// If the Tag is 0x63, then it's a SearchRequest.
// If the Tag is 0x64, then it's a SearchResultEntry.
// If the Tag is 0x65, then it's a SearchResultDone
// If the Tag is 0x66, then it's a ModifyRequest
// If the Tag is 0x67, then it's a ModifyResponse.
// If the Tag is 0x68, then it's an AddRequest.
// If the Tag is 0x69, then it's an AddResponse.
// If the Tag is 0x6B, then it's a DelResponse.
// If the Tag is 0x6C, then it's a ModifyDNRequest.
// If the Tag is 0x6D, then it's a ModifyDNResponse.
// If the Tag is 0x6E, then it's a CompareRequest
// If the Tag is 0x6F, then it's a CompareResponse.
// If the Tag is 0x73, then it's a SearchResultReference.
// If the Tag is 0x77, then it's an ExtendedRequest.
// If the Tag is 0x78, then it's an ExtendedResponse.
// If the Tag is 0x79, then it's an IntermediateResponse.
//
// We create the associated object in this transition, and store it into the container.
// ********************************************************************************************

//============================================================================================
// Search Request And Filter
// This is quite complicated, because we have a tree structure to build,
// and we may have many elements on each node. For instance, considering the
// search filter :
// (& (| (a = b) (c = d)) (! (e = f)) (attr =* h))
// We will have to create an And filter with three children :
// - an Or child,
// - a Not child
// - and a Present child.
// The Or child will also have two children.
//
// We know when we have a children while decoding the PDU, because the length
// of its parent has not yet reached its expected length.
//
// This search filter :
// (&(|(objectclass=top)(ou=contacts))(!(objectclass=ttt))(objectclass=*top))
// is encoded like this :
// +----------------+---------------+
// | ExpectedLength | CurrentLength |
//+-----------------------------+----------------+---------------+
//|A0 52 | 82 | 0 | new level 1
//| A1 24 | 82 36 | 0 0 | new level 2
//| A3 12 | 82 36 18 | 0 0 0 | new level 3
//| 04 0B 'objectclass' | 82 36 18 | 0 0 13 |
//| 04 03 'top' | 82 36 18 | 0 20 18 |
//| | ^ ^ |
//| | | | |
//| | +---------------+ |
//+-----------------------------* end level 3 -------------------*
//| A3 0E | 82 36 14 | 0 0 0 | new level 3
//| 04 02 'ou' | 82 36 14 | 0 0 4 |
//| 04 08 'contacts' | 82 36 14 | 38 36 14 |
//| | ^ ^ ^ ^ |
//| | | | | | |
//| | | +-------------|--+ |
//| | +----------------+ |
//+-----------------------------* end level 3, end level 2 ------*
//| A2 14 | 82 20 | 38 0 | new level 2
//| A3 12 | 82 20 18 | 38 0 0 | new level 3
//| 04 0B 'objectclass' | 82 20 18 | 38 0 13 |
//| 04 03 'ttt' | 82 20 18 | 60 20 18 |
//| | ^ ^ ^ ^ |
//| | | | | | |
//| | | +-------------|--+ |
//| | +----------------+ |
//+-----------------------------* end level 3, end level 2 ------*
//| A4 14 | 82 20 | 60 0 | new level 2
//| 04 0B 'objectclass' | 82 20 | 60 13 |
//| 30 05 | 82 20 | 60 13 |
//| 82 03 'top' | 82 20 | 82 20 |
//| | ^ ^ ^ ^ |
//| | | | | | |
//| | | +-------------|--+ |
//| | +----------------+ |
//+-----------------------------* end level 2, end level 1 ------*
//+-----------------------------+----------------+---------------+
//
// When the current length equals the expected length of the parent PDU,
// then we are able to 'close' the parent : it has all its children. This
// is propagated through all the tree, until either there are no more
// parents, or the expected length of the parent is different from the
// current length.
